RN / PA – Clinical Documentation Specialist:
Position Overview:
Facilitates the improvement in the overall quality and completeness of concurrent medical record documentation to help achieve accurate inpatient coding, APR-DRG assignment and severity and risk of mortality levels. Obtains appropriate documentation through interactions with physicians and staff.
• Day shift (40 or 36 hours)
Education:
Requires successful completion of an accredited RN program or approved Physician Assistant program or successful completion of the academic requirements or Health Information Technician - RHIT or Registered Health Information Administrator - RHIA certification accredited by the Commission on Accreditation for Health Informatics and Information Management Education (CAHIIM).
Experience:
RN: Requires a minimum of 3 years Registered Nurse CDI experience
PA: Requires a minimum of 3 years Physician Assistant experience in CDI
RHIT/RHIA: Requires minimum of 3 years with acute inpatient coding experience.
